The original artwork had been featured in Rip Van Winkle. Arthur Rackham Arthur Rackham (1867 1939) was a native of London, England, where he received his art education at the Lambeth School of Art. He was most recognized for his use of watercolors, as well as his whimsical, enchanting and otherworldly artistic style. Rackham created a great number of
